Do I have to appear in court?
Yes. Juveniles and a parent/guardian must attend all court
hearings
in delinquency, unruly and traffic cases. It is
advisable in all other
types of cases that parties be present or
risk decisions being made
without their input.

How do I get my court date changed?
You must contact the clerk's office and fill out a form
requesting that
your court date be continued. This must be
approved by the Judge in
advance or you are expected to appear
at your scheduled date and time.
Requests for continuance must
be made at least seven (7) days prior to
the hearing.
What do I wear to court?
Appropriate dress is required for everyone conducting business
with
the court. The following list is a guide for dressing:
• No cut-off or short shorts
• No Hats
• Shirts required
• No midriff tops, no tank tops or strapless tops
• No offensive language or picture on clothing
• Shoes required
• No visible undergarments |
